Ingredients
The following ingredients have 6 Servings
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- 1 teaspoon olive oil
- 1 pound fully cooked chicken sausage
- 1 medium onion (chopped)
- 3 cloves garlic (minced)
- 1 - 1 1/2 teaspoons anchovy paste
- 1 can (14.5 oz) San Marzano style tomatoes (diced)
- 3/4 teaspoon white sugar
- 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ning
- 4 oz heavy cream (choose Organic, like Horizon brand)
- 1 tablespoon butter (optional)
- 1/4 teaspoon salt (or more according to your liking)
- black pepper (to taste)
- 1 pound uncooked pasta
- 3 cups fresh spinach leaves
Instruction
- Prepare pasta according to package directions or until al dente, drain.
- Heat 1 teaspoon olive oil in a saucepan, add sausage and cook until browned for about 2 minutes. Set aside.
- Heat 2 tablespoons olive oil, then saute onion and garlic over medium heat until tender.
- Add anchovy paste and cook for about 30 seconds.
- Add tomatoes, sugar, italian seasoning, salt and pepper to taste.
- Bring to boil until the sauce is evaporated and thicken for about 4-5 minutes.
- Reduce the heat to low, stir in whipping cream and butter. Cook for 2 more minutes
- Add the cooked pasta, cooked sausage and spinach. Cook for 2-3 more minutes.
- Remove from the stove and serve immediately.
